Conservation Area
John Innes (Merton Park) · reference 2813 · covers 18 of 18 premises. Demolition, alterations, trees and design are subject to additional heritage controls.
Archaeological Priority Area
Summary and Definition The Merton Village APA covers the approximate area of the historic settlement of Merton. It extends as far west as the railway lines, as far north as Henfield Road and Kingston Road, as far east as Kirkley Road and as far south · reference 78295 · covers 18 of 18 premises. Groundworks may require archaeological assessment or investigation.
